Imps land half dozen
Lincoln City boss Keith Alexander have signed six new players at Sincil Bank.
Lincoln City have signed six new players in preparation for the forthcoming League Two campaign.Imps boss Keith Alexander has re-signed defender Paul Mayo 16 months after he left Sincil Bank for The Hornets.
Mayo (pictured) has been joined by Watford team-mate Omari Coleman, Swindon Town midfielder Steve Robinson, Kidderminster Harriers midfielder Dean Keates and Scarborough pair of midfielder Scott Kerr and defender Colin Cryan.
Mayo returns to Sincil Bank on a two-year deal while Coleman has penned a one-year contract with The Imps following his release from Vicarage Road back in May.
Robinson has also signed a 12-month deal with Lincoln following his release from Swindon while Kerr - who was a target for Barnet boss Paul Fairclough - and Cryan have penned two-year deals with their new club.
Keates, 27, also joins The Imps on a one-year deal after leaving Kidderminster following their relegation to The Conference.
The arrivals are sure to boost Lincoln's chances of pushing for promotion following their appearance in the League Two play-offs last season.
Meanwhile, the club have also taken two further players on trial.
Highly-rated full back Jeff Hughes comes in from Larne, while former Notts County midfielder Willis Francis will also try his luck.
